The Rise of the Warriors: A Season of Promise

The Golden State Warriors, renowned for their fast-paced, three-point shooting style, entered the current NBA season with high expectations.
Led by the two-time MVP Stephen Curry, the team has been a perennial playoff contender over the past decade, capturing multiple championships and establishing a winning culture that continues to thrive under coach Steve Kerr.
This season, the Warriors have shown resilience and adaptability, overcoming early setbacks and demonstrating their depth and talent across the roster.
Their recent back-to-back wins underscore their consistency and ability to perform under pressure, setting a positive tone for the remainder of the campaign.
Stephen Curry: The Heartbeat of the Warriors
At the core of the Warriors’ success is Stephen Curry, widely regarded as one of the greatest shooters in NBA history.
His extraordinary ability to score from beyond the arc, combined with his exceptional ball-handling and court vision, makes him a constant threat to opposing defenses.
Curry’s leadership extends beyond his scoring prowess. His experience and calm demeanor inspire his teammates, fostering a cohesive team environment.
